We're looking to improve our process for handling laptops that are returned by users. Often, they report that the devices "work fine," but we frequently discover issues like battery degradation, storage wear, or thermal problems later on. How do other teams document hardware health? Do you use checklists, perform stress tests, or simply wipe and redeploy the laptops? I'm curious about any formal approaches that could help us avoid disputes over hardware condition in the future.

Using an inbound hardware checklist has been effective for my teams in the past. Performing built-in diagnostics from the manufacturer, checking the internals for dust build-up, and cleaning the device before storage can really help. It ensures we know what we're dealing with from the get-go.
